Should Los Angeles CPAs Offer Online Client Services?Online client services are being utilized by many Los Angeles CPAs, as well as CPA firms across the country. With this, you can provide new ways of doing business that are highly efficient and effective.

While they do require some investment in time and money to set-up and maintain, CPAs will find that adopting online client services can have benefits to both their clients and themselves. 

Benefits to the Firm

Online client services can make aspects of business easier for CPA firms. For example, designated employees can have access to client’s financial data at anytime and anywhere as long as they are connected to the system.

This allows one to work from the office, home, or on the road without a hassle. Also, you can do business easier if you rely heavily on visiting clients in their offices. You can resolve client questions or problems quickly and more efficiently.

Another benefit is that you’ll be able to provide some level of protection for sensitive client data. When servers are up and running, you can safely and securely backup their data and maintain their records online.

This hedges the bet against any internal system failures that can lead to data loss. Today, many online service portals come equipped with a security system, which can protect against potential data theft from outside hackers or disgruntled employees. 

Benefits to the Client

Your clients receive many benefits as well. If a client has several businesses, an online platform allows them to retain all of their relevant financial data in one secure, easy to access place. Their relationship with your Los Angeles CPA firm is then easy to maintain from any location.

Furthermore, your client can contact you through your online portal, sending you a message, rather than waiting for you to be available for a phone call during your business hours. For simple requests, this takes much burden off of both parties.

With this in place, your client can rest easy knowing there is one secure portal that they can access their information at any time and communicate with your firm for any reason. 

The Bottom Line

It is likely that online client services will become a standard feature for many Los Angeles CPA firms. While human interaction will always be necessary, utilizing online client services may save time for both you and your client.

Creating a faster, more efficient way of conducting business, an online client portal can be a powerful tool in the arsenal of any CPA firm.
